Teacher Licensure in Oregon
Learn More About Praxis II Tests
From the Chancellor�s Office for Academic Affairs, Oregon University System: Workshops for those interested in learning more about Praxis II
tests required for teacher licensure in Oregon.
Two key recommendations from the Oregon Arts & Sciences Summit: Bridging
Arts & Sciences and Teacher Education, sponsored by the Oregon Quality
Assurance in Teaching (O-QAT) federal grant project in both spring 2001* and
2002,* called for:
- Faculty/staff to become more familiar with content area
Praxis tests required for completion of teacher preparation programs and
licensure in Oregon, and
- Faculty/staff to develop test preparation
workshops for teacher candidates.
O-QAT will not be sponsoring another Arts & Sciences/Education Summit in
2003 but will INSTEAD be sponsoring two different Praxis II workshops in
collaboration with the Educational Testing Service (ETS) to respond to the
above recommendations. The all-day workshops will be held February 26, 27,
and March 3, in three locations in the state to make them more accessible.
Travel assistance is available to faculty and staff coming from a distance.
One workshop will prepare folks who want to develop workshop(s) for their
students to learn more about Praxis II; this workshop will also be of
interest to ESDs and school districts who wish to help teachers who hold a
Transitional License to prepare for Praxis II testing. The second workshop
is for faculty/staff wanting to learn more about the test. Arts & Science as
well as Education faculty are particularly encouraged to attend the latter
workshop so they will be better able to incorporate into their courses the
type of knowledge future teachers may see covered in Praxis content tests.
